David Ray

Latest content created by this user

Provider
enPraxis Nov 3, 2008
Site using Plone
Teachers Without Borders Nov 3, 2008
All content created by David Ray…

Powered by Plone CMS, the Open Source Content Management System

This site conforms to the following standards: